Red Magic 10 Pro Teardown: Liquid Metal Cooling Revealed

Inside Red Magic 10 Pro’s Futuristic Engineering

When smartphones feel increasingly iterative, the Red Magic 10 Pro emerges like extraterrestrial hardware. After analyzing JerryRigEverything’s dissection, I’m convinced this device pushes boundaries others ignore. Let’s decode its three revolutionary features: the world’s first smartphone liquid metal cooling, a functional under-display camera, and stealth waterproofing despite active cooling vents.

Liquid Metal Cooling: Science Over Science Fiction

The star innovation hides beneath the turbo fan housing. Unlike conventional thermal paste (8 W/mK conductivity), Red Magic’s indium-potassium alloy achieves 80 W/mK thermal conductivity – transferring heat 10x faster. Here’s why this matters:

  • Direct vapor chamber coupling: The metal square bridges the vapor chamber and fan duct, enabling 21°C core temperature reductions during gaming.
  • Active + passive synergy: The 23,000 RPM fan pulls air through metal ducts over processors, while liquid metal rapidly draws heat toward the exhaust.
  • Real-world impact: Sustained peak performance without throttling – crucial for competitive mobile gaming where frame drops mean defeat.

Industry authority IEEE Spectrum confirms phase-change materials like this represent the next frontier in mobile thermal management, validating Red Magic’s engineering lead.

Under-Display Camera: Seeing Through Pixels

JerryRigEverything’s live camera test revealed critical insights about this elusive technology:

  1. Image quality trade-offs: Photos taken without screen obstruction show noticeably sharper details and better color accuracy versus under-display shots.
  2. Pixel density advantage: The 1.5K resolution screen’s tight pixel grid helps mask the camera lens, though light diffraction still occurs.
  3. Practical implications: Perfect for video calls where absolute clarity isn’t critical, but dedicated photographers should use rear cameras.

Samsung’s ISOCELL camera whitepapers acknowledge these inherent optical challenges, making Red Magic’s implementation impressively functional despite physics limitations.

Hidden Waterproofing: Engineering for Real Life

Despite lacking an IP rating, the phone incorporates multiple protective measures:

  • Mesh-sealed speakers with waterproofing fabric
  • Rubber-gasketed cooling ducts at air intake/exhaust points
  • Adhesive-lined seams around critical components
  • SIM tray rubber rings preventing liquid ingress

Critical vulnerability: The cooling fan remains exposed. While accidental spills likely won’t kill the phone (thanks to other seals), submerged fans will fail. This explains Red Magic’s cautious marketing – they’ve engineered resistance not immunity.
